In addition to the city’s police force, the county sheriff oversees the Angelina County Jail, which is the detention facility for people arrested in the area. If you need to obtain arrest records, mugshots, and booking information in Lufkin, the process begins with contacting the Lufkin Police Department’s records unit, which can be accessed during business hours. Individuals can access state-level criminal history records through the Texas Department of Public Safety's Crime Records Service. This department provides an online portal for people to request criminal history information. By using these resources, residents can efficiently navigate the necessary steps to access public records about arrests and criminal history in Lufkin. The Angelina County District Court is the primary judicial authority for Lufkin, handling civil, criminal, and family law matters. To request court records, individuals can use the online portal provided by the court system or visit the courthouse in person, where the clerk's office can assist with document retrieval. For vital records such as birth, death, and marriage certificates, residents can approach the Angelina County Clerk-Recorder's Office. Alternatively, vital records can also be obtained through the Texas Department of State Health Services, which maintains statewide records. Property records, including deeds and tax assessments, are accessible through the Angelina County Appraisal District and the County Clerk’s Office, both of which provide online resources for easier navigation. General public records requests can be made under the Texas Public Information Act, typically yielding responses within 5 to 10 business days. Lufkin, Texas 75901 .. The District Clerk’s Office is an integral part of the function of the district courts as provided by Article 5, Section 9 of the Texas Constitution. The District Clerk is the registrar, recorder and custodian of all court pleadings, instruments, and papers that are part of any legal cause action in any District Court.

County Clerk – Angelina County
IDENTIFICATION REQUIRED EFFECTIVE DECEMBER 4, 2025 SB 16 – Local Government Code 191.010(b) A County Clerk shall require a person presenting a document in person for filing in the real property records of the county to present a photo identification to the clerk.
